I have an International 444 with an international 2050 loader with a front end mounted hydraulic pump. I had water in my hydraulic fluid and I flushed the system out with diesel fuel based off of someones directions in a forum I had read on here. Prior to flushing the hydraulic system the hydraulics would wine like there was air in the lines. Now my problem is that the hydraulic pump is not pumping the fluid at all. I removed the pump and it seems to have nothing wrong with it. Is there a way to prime these type of pumps? We tried pouring hydraulic fluid into one of the lines but that didn't seem to help. There is no plug on my pump to pour hydraulic fluid into to prime it. Not sure what is wrong...anyone have any ideas? Like I said the pump appears to be ok when I took it apart, there was no apparent wearing or anything broken....I am at a loss...thank you for your help in advance!
